Why Wagon Wheel Turf Owners Need Window Film
Homeowners in Wagon Wheel are discovering a costly problem: the Low-E glass in modern windows acts like a magnifying lens, focusing reflected sunlight onto artificial turf at temperatures of 160–200°F. This melts, discolors, and destroys synthetic grass — sometimes within a single summer afternoon.
Anti-reflective window film is the only permanent solution. Applied directly to the glass, it breaks up the concentrated reflection before it reaches the turf. Wagon Wheel properties in Wagon Wheel and across Orange County have seen complete elimination of turf damage after installation.

How do I know if my windows are damaging my turf?
Look for melted, discolored, or matted patches of turf that align with window reflections during peak sun hours (typically 10am–3pm). In Wagon Wheel, this is most common on south- and west-facing turf areas adjacent to Low-E windows.
Will the film change how my windows look?
Most anti-reflective films are nearly invisible from inside and outside. We offer multiple tint levels to match your Wagon Wheel home's aesthetic — from completely clear to lightly tinted.
